Output a4e8573593ebf2321a0449ebe78b740d5b86a369182b208132078edea6702802:1

value
251886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7899cc8b2180d4a581eb553ce5c1ef1133d7e6bb OP_EQUAL
address
3CghFhrHkLayLhePsokwCL3zzFNskT6dEe
transaction
a4e8573593ebf2321a0449ebe78b740d5b86a369182b208132078edea6702802
confirmations
214282
spent
true